Choosing the Perfect Spot
Look for Natural Light
Selecting a location with plenty of natural light is ideal for reading and helps create a welcoming atmosphere. Near a window or a sunlit corner works best. Good light reduces eye strain and enhances the cozy feeling.
Consider Quietness
Find a spot away from the busiest or noisiest parts of your home. It should feel like a peaceful retreat where you can escape distractions.
Use Small or Unused Spaces
Even a small alcove, unused corner, or the space under a staircase can become a delightful reading nook with the right touches.
Essential Elements of a Cozy Reading Nook
Comfortable Seating
Invest in a chair, chaise lounge, or cushioned bench that supports your posture and invites you to linger. Look for comfortable upholstery and consider adding a soft throw or cushion for extra warmth.
Good Lighting
In addition to natural light, include adjustable lighting like a floor lamp, table lamp, or wall-mounted sconce. Lighting with a warm glow creates a soothing environment especially in the evenings.
Storage for Books
Keep your favorite books within arm’s reach by incorporating shelves, baskets, or a small bookcase nearby. This encourages regular reading and keeps your space organized.
Textiles for Warmth
Soft pillows, blankets, or rugs add texture and comfort. Choose materials that feel pleasant to the touch and match your room’s color palette.
Personal Touches
Add decor items that reflect your personality — a small plant, artwork, or keepsakes can make the nook feel uniquely yours.

Ideas for Different Types of Reading Nooks
Window Seat Nook
Use a bench or build a cushioned seat along a window ledge. This brings in natural light and creates a lovely view to enjoy between chapters.
Corner Nook
Tuck a comfy armchair into a corner with a side table for your cup of tea and a lamp overhead. Adding a tall bookshelf completes the look.
Under-the-Stair Nook
Transform the space beneath a staircase with built-in seating and shelves. Include cushions and lighting for a hidden retreat feel.
Loft or Attic Nook
Make use of cozy attic spaces with low ceilings by adding soft, low-profile furniture and warm lighting.
